Description: The Route 66 Admiral Landmark in Tulsa, Oklahoma, is a historic and iconic landmark along the historic Route 66. It holds significant cultural and historical importance as a symbol of the vibrant and nostalgic atmosphere of the Mother Road. The Admiral Landmark is known for its distinctive architecture, featuring a unique and eye-catching design that has captured the attention of travelers and locals alike for decades. It is located on the Admiral Place alignment of Route 66, which was an important stretch of the highway during its heyday. Originally built in the mid-20th century, the landmark served as a prominent stop along the historic highway, providing travelers with various amenities and services, such as motels, gas stations, and restaurants. It became a popular gathering spot for both locals and tourists passing through Tulsa.
